An incredibly beautiful print over eastern Russia near the western edage of Alaska and close to the International Date Line. To appreciate the beauty of this print you must view the zoomed areas of the print. The area of this print covers about 50mi/80km east-west and 30mi/50km north-south. The Bering Sea settlement of Egvekinot is just off the lower-right area of the image. The lowest ever temperature recorded at Egvekinot was a freezing -52F/-46.7C. This area has numerous mountains to 800m in height.
